Item 5.02.
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.
 
On September 20, 2012, Mr. Eli Dominitz and Mr. Kenneth Polinsky resigned from the Board of Directors (the “Board”) of GlobalOptions Group, Inc. (the “Company”).
 
On September 20, 2012, the Company appointed Mr. Ethan Benovitz and Mr. Daniel Saks to serve on the Board.
 
Messrs. Benovitz and Saks were appointed to the Board in accordance with the terms of the Support Agreement, dated March 27, 2012 (the “Genesis Support Agreement”), by and among the Company and Genesis Capital Advisors LLC, Genesis Opportunity Fund, L.P., and Genesis Asset Opportunity Fund, L.P. (collectively, “Genesis”).  The Genesis Support Agreement provides, among other things, that the Company is required to appoint two designees selected by Genesis (the “Genesis Designees”) to serve on the Board as long as Genesis beneficially owns 22% of the Company’s common stock.  Messrs. Dominitz and Polinsky were previously appointed to serve on the Board as the Genesis Designees and, upon their resignation, Genesis selected Messrs. Benovitz and Saks to serve on the Board as the new Genesis Designees.  The Company’s entry into and the terms of the Genesis Support Agreement were previously disclosed in the Company’s Current Report on Form 8-K fil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on April 6, 2012.
 
Mr. Benovitz, age 43, has been a managing member of Genesis Capital Advisors LLC, a New York based asset management firm, since 2007.  From 2004 to 2007, Mr. Benovitz was a director of DKR Oasis Capital Management LP, a multi-strategy hedge fund.  Mr. Benovitz previously was an associate in the corporate finance and investment management groups at Schulte Roth & Zabel LLP.  Mr. Benovitz earned a J.D. from Harvard Law School and a B.A. from Yeshiva University.
 
Mr. Saks, age 44, has been a managing member of Genesis Capital Advisors LLC, a New York based asset management firm, since 2007.  From 2004 to 2007, Mr. Saks was a director of DKR Oasis Capital Management LP, a multi-strategy hedge fund, where he managed a portfolio of structured debt and equity investments in small cap and micro cap companies.  From 1997 to 2003, Mr. Saks was a founder and general partner of WEC Asset Management LLC, a New York based asset manager.  Mr. Saks previously was an associate in the corporate finance group at Skadden, Arps, Slate, Meagher & Flom LLP.  Mr. Saks earned an M.B.A. from New York University’s Leonard N. Stern School of Business and a J.D. from New York University School of Law.
